Complete a Voluntary Acknowledgment of Parentage (VAP). Sign in front of a witness who is at least 18. File it with the Vermont Office of Vital Records.

A putative father, or an alleged father, is a man who does not have an established legal relationship with a child but claims to be the child's biological father. A putative father also may be the man a woman alleges to be the father of her child.

If a parent of a minor child is deceased, physically or mentally incapable of making a decision, or has abandoned the child, a grandparent of the child may commence an action in Superior Court in the county in which the custodian of the child resides to obtain visitation rights.
